A story from Thea:
The moment I met her, I fell madly in love. The first time I fed her from my breast, I was elated by the feeling of connectedness, of contentment, and of caring like never before. Then came day 3; we were both crying from pain, discomfort and frustration. But that day passed. Now, nine months later, the pain has subsided and our bond has deepened. Everyday I am reminded of that love at first sight when I hold her to my breast. What a wonderful way to nourish a baby. What a fantastic way to feed both our souls.
